EVENT News New initiatives characterise VIV Russia’s fifth edition With less than three months to go, already 278 exhibitors from 30 countries have reserved exhibition space for VIV Russia 2011. VNU Exhibitions Europe and ASTI Group, the organisers of this event for animal production and meat processing expect to welcome 300 exhibitors and expect to cover a surface of 9,000² net; this is 500m² more than the last edition in 2009. VIV Russia is being organised for the fifth time. This fifth anniversary features presentations from countries such as China, Italy and France. There are also two new initiatives: a special FeedtechCroptech Pavilion for the milling, processing, storage and handling of feed and crops and the Meat & Poultry Congress which is supported by the Canada Pork International. Show dates are from 17 - 19 May in hall 7 and 8 of the InternationalCrocusExhibitionCenter in Moscow.
Growth market Eastern Europe Eastern Europe is a growth market for the world-wide ‘Feed to Meat’ industry. The Russian government is investing heavily in agricultural development programmes. Many of these schemes focus on the feed and meat supply chain, and the pig and poultry sectors are high on the list of priorities.

Feedtech-Croptech Feedtech-Croptech will be presented for the first time at VIV Russia after the recent successes of this Pavilionatvarious VIV exhibitions worldwide. Participants in this presentation are Amandus Kahl and Awila (Germany), Bühler (Switzerland), CPM and Van Aarsen (the Netherlands), ESE (United States), Muyang (China) and Walinga (Canada). The concept of Feedtech-Croptech involves technology for the production of feed, food ingredients/inputs and fuel. The participating companies focus on the primary processing phases of crops. More specifically, the concept fully covers the production of feed, pre-mixes, pet food, flour, vegetable oil, raw material feedstuffs and (ingredient) foodstuffs, biomass and biofuel products. Russia reverses ban on frozen poultry imports RUSSIA - The authorities have reversed an earlier decision to ban the sale of frozen chicken, which was to have come into force on 1 January. Russia’s consumer rights watchdog will allow frozen chicken meat imports from the start of the year, after thinking again on the issue, its head Gennady Onishchenko said yesterday, 23 December. RIA Novosti reports Mr Onishchenko as saying: “As for a total ban, we have postponed it for the foreign market, and we will continue increasing chilled meat turnover on the internal market.”. Prime Minister, Vladimir Putin, said in October that Russia could do without poultry imports from 2011. In November, Mr Onishchenko said poultry freezing was an outdated and crude technology, which led to a loss of many of the useful qualities of meat. He also praised the inert gas technology, which, he said, allowed storage of poultry for up to 120 days. But the National Meat Association said at the time that a technology for chilling poultry in inert gas did not exist, while the intention to ban freezing raised the question of whether Russia intended to export meat, as it could not be exported chilled. In his latest statement, Mr Onishchenko said that in negotiations with the EU Russia “had managed to win 400,000 tons in the deli segment.” He has said that Russia will prohibit making deli food from frozen poultry. RIA Novosti adds that US poultry has traditionally accounted for almost 80 per cent of chicken imports in Russia with this year’s quota standing at 600,000 tons. But in January, Russia changed its hygiene requirements, prohibiting processing of poultry with chlorine with a higher concentration than in drinking water. The bulk of imports was banned because the chlorine concentration was higher than the new norms. Poultry supplies were renewed in September 2010.
Russia: self-sufficient in poultry by 2013 Russia, a major importer of poultry could become self-sufficient in three years, which is within the 2013 target set by the government to reach this goal. Russia, which has been developing domestic pig and poultry breeding to cut its dependency on imports worth hundreds of millions of dollars, has said it should stop poultry imports in three years. “As far as poultry meat is concerned, the target (of reaching self-sufficiency) may be achieved even earlier (than 20122013),” Sergei Mikhailov, the CEO of Russian meat producer, Cherkizovo told the Reuters Russia Summit.
Poultry imports “Imports from the start of the year to July 1 were some 150,000 tonnes. We survived and can make a preliminary conclusion that maybe imports are not necessary and we may reach selfsufficiency.” According to official customs data, Russia imported 169,800 tonnes of poultry meat in JanuaryJuly of this year, 75% less than in the same period of 2009 after banning imports from top supplier the United States for more than six months. “Therefore the talk is no longer about volumes on which Russia is dependent. Imports will continue, maybe 400,000-450,000 tonnes in the whole year (of 2010),” Mikhailov said. “If there is an increase of production by 200,000 tonnes this year and an equal volume, if not more, next year this will reduce imports to minimal volumes of 200,000-300,000 tonnes (annually).”

Improving meat safety Consumer attitudes and behaviors towards food are rapidly changing on a global scale. Demands for healthy, convenient, fresh and safe products are increasing. Packaging is becoming more important with the selling process, as fresh foods are expected to be conveniently packaged and easy to store. Animal production and processing is facing a difficult time. After mad cow, classical swine and avian influenza, consumers are skeptical and want guarantees about the meats they eat. Meat safety can only be guaranteed if every step in the meat production chain is carefully monitored and controlled. Meat producing and – (further) processing companies adapt and improve their production processes to meet demands. International food quality institutions developed standards for quality assurance and secured traceability. The trend is towards systems that cover the entire food chain from primary production to finished products: from feed to meat. And that’s where VIV comes in. About Moscow The first stops on any tour of Moscow are Red Square and the Kremlin - the heart, not only of the city but also the symbolic heart of the Russian nation. Radiating out from the Kremlin and nearby Manezhnaya Square are famous streets such as ulitsa Petrovka and Tverskaya ulitsa, which runs north to Pushkin Square, and immediately south is the Moskva River (Moscow River), which curls through the center in a series of winding bends. The Garden Ring Road encircles the city center and most of the famous sights are contained within thisboundary. Many attractions are southwest of the Kremlin, along the river, including Gorky Park, the pedestrianized boulevard of ulitsa Arbat and the parklands surrounding the Luzhniki Stadium and Moscow State University. It is worth noting that most museums are closed on Monday.

On December 26, 2009 a new metro station opened at the Crocus Expo Exhibition Centre, called Myakinino. This station opened as a section of the Arbatsko-Pokrovskaya line. Myakinino is the first station of Moscow metro located outside Moscow city. It’s situated in Krasnogorsk district of Moscow region close to the new headquarters of the Moscow region administration. The station features island platforms and three vestibules and it is integrated in the multi-storey car park. Two of the station exits lead outside, another two exits lead to underground pedestrian walkways, and two more exits connect the station with the exhibition centre. Each of the three vestibules has access to both platforms.

They can assist you in getting a visa: Visitors from almost all countries will need a visa to Russia. It cannot be obtained at the border; therefore you should apply for it before travelling. The granting of a visa is at the discretion of the Russian Consulate. Aerotour has the power to grant visa support being officially registered with the Ministry of Foreign Affairs. They can assist you with support for the following types of Russian visas: Tourism or leisure, if you travel to Russia for a short period of time or with the purpose of tourism. For a tourist visa to Russia, allowing foreigners to travel as tourists, you must have visa support documents (confirmation of a foreign tourist acceptance, tourist voucher and confirmed accommodation for every night of your stay in the country) covering the itinerary and no longer than for the duration of the stay at the hotels. We provide tourist visa support
documents free of charge and on the basis of hotel booking via Aerotour. Your hotel reservation should be paid in advance (invoice or credit card). After they receive your payment and scanned copy of your passport, they will prepare the documents and send them over to your fax or email. If hotel accommodation is not booked through Aerotour, tourist visa support is not provided. Please keep in mind that voucher and/or confirmation are not a visa, they are visa support documents! Tourist visa can not be extended in Russia. Business, if you visit Russia on official or private business, want to stay in Russia longer than for 30 days or need to enter Russia on frequent occasions within a certain period of time. Having support of the Department for Federal Migration Service of Russia in Moscow, Aerotour offers you assistance in obtaining business invitation for applying Russian business visa. Business visa stamp in your passport gives you freedom of choice of places to stay at. If entering Russia you prefer to stay at a hotel, Aerotour has the pleasure to book the most suitable one for you. If it is convenient for you to stay at any other place, please remember that within 3 business days you must get registered! Aerotour on their part is ready to assist you with registration. Please keep in mind that visa has to be stamped into your passport by the Russian consulate in your home country before you leave for Russia!
